Velocity stac advise please
Hi all what's the thoughts on not running any stacks on the nc30?? Looking at a set of race spec carbs with them removed. What's the thoughts on that? They will be on a road bike not a tracker

Re: Velocity stac advise please
I wouldnt take them off on a road bike, you'd just make it gutless and more topendy, it prob be a right bugger to setup right aswell.
